Released March 7th, 2014, '13 Sins' stars Mark Webber, Devon Graye, Ron Perlman, Rutina Wesley The R mov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 33 min, and received a user score of 63 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 1,048 knowledgeable users.
You probably already know what the movie's about, but just in case... Here's the plot: "Drowning in debt as he's about to get married, a bright but meek salesman receives a mysterious phone call informing him that he's on a hidden-camera game show where he must execute 13 tasks to receive a multi-million dollar cash prize."
